About the store

Experience

I’m a dedicated social worker with over a decade of experience in various fields, including child welfare, medical social work, mental health, and education. I became a Licensed Clinical Social Worker (LCSW) in 2019 and hold degrees in Behavioral & Social Sciences, Social Work (BSW, MSW), and a Doctorate in Social Work (DSW) as of 2025. My journey also includes teaching in a non-public school for kids with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) and Emotional Disturbance (ED) diagnoses, as well as homeschooling my own Autistic son for three years. Through my store, I aim to provide practical, engaging, and inclusive resources that support social-emotional learning, mental health, and communication skills for diverse learners.

Teaching style

My teaching approach emphasizes clear communication, inclusivity, and mental health awareness. I believe in creating a supportive learning environment where every student feels valued and understood. My resources are designed to be accessible, engaging, and tailored to meet the needs of all learners, including those with special needs. Whether in the classroom or in therapy, I strive to provide tools that foster emotional intelligence, resilience, and a sense of community.

My own education history

I hold an Associate of Arts in Behavioral & Social Sciences, a Bachelor of Social Work, and a Master of Social Work. I became an LCSW in 2019 and am currently a DSW student. My academic journey has equipped me with a strong foundation in understanding human behavior, social systems, and effective therapeutic interventions, which I integrate into the resources I create.

Additional biographical information

Outside of my professional life, I am passionate about animals, community theater, singing, and writing. I enjoy reading, crocheting, and coloring, and these creative outlets inspire many of the resources I develop. As a parent of two Autistic children, I bring a personal perspective to the importance of supportive, inclusive, and engaging learning materials.
